Online & Distance Learning at Webster University
Distance learning is available at Webster University. Among 8,260 students, 2,273 (28%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 3,050 (37%) took at least some classes online.

General Human Services Master’s Program at Webster University
Among the 12 master’s general human services graduates at Webster University, 92% were women (11) and 8% were men (1).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of General Human Services master’s degree recipients at Webster University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 2 |
| Black / African American | 9 |
| Two or More Races | 1 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 83% of General Human Services master’s degree recipients at Webster University, higher than the national average of 60%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
